Vendor update for the weekly sync: Bouncemill, our email bounce processor from Kettleworth Software, moves to their v4 API next month. The v3 endpoints stay live for ninety days, then hard cutoff. Our integration needs the new webhook signature scheme before migration; ticket is filed. Billing stays flat through the transition. They've committed to a shared test tenant for validation next week. Questions on the migration should go to their integration team.

alerts address for tahaf-hawep: frawyn@tolvaqlabs.corp

The Quillstream CLI is our standard tool for tailing production logs across the Marrowbend clusters. It supports per-service filters, severity thresholds, and a replay mode for the last fifteen minutes of output. Please avoid raw node access; Quillstream handles redaction of customer fields automatically, which manual tails do not. Before the next sync, everyone should complete the setup steps documented on the internal onboarding page here.

runbook for tagug-hafog: https://jira.lumiclabs.internal/projects/pages/pages/9773c0d8

Ticket VELD-2241: Planner vault locked. Query planner in Mistwharf 4.2 regressed — hash joins chosen over index scans on partitioned tables, p95 up 6x. Fix is staged but the plan-hint override vault auto-locked after three failed attempts by the on-call. Security review needed before re-enabling access. Rollback window closes Friday. To reopen the vault and apply the hint set, enter the recovery passphrase below.

strongbox words: druvan-lamys-eliius-jorax-istox-soreth-ulays-gilix-ralix-oliiel-norwyn-casvan-praius